WebThe major factors affecting flare combustion efficiency are vent gas flammability, auto-ignition temperature, heating value (Btu/scf), density, and flame zone mixing. The flammability limits of the flared gases influence ignition stability and flame extinction. The flammability limits are defined as the stoichiometric composition limits ... Web2) Steam-assisted, air-assisted and non-assisted flares burning gaseous fuel with a net heating value between 300 (200 for non-assisted flares) and 1,000 Btu/scf shall be operated with an actual exit velocity not exceeding a design maximum velocity V max, defined in Appendix B to this Rule.
